City of Fresno seeks a Community-Based Organization for outreach services to support planning and design of a pedestrian bridge project enhancing connectivity and transportation options.
The Reconnecting Communities Project will include planning and design activities for the areas around the landing pads of a planned pedestrian bridge that will cross California State Route 99. The bridge will connect Parkway Drive and Roeding Park. The project will focus on enhancing the pedestrian experience and expanding transportation options for residents. Community Outreach is a vital component of the project to ensure that the design adequately reflects the needs and preferences of the surrounding community.A Community-Based Organization (CBO) is needed to lead diverse community participation efforts and gather essential input to shape the project's design and implementation phases. An art advisor will also participate in all outreach activities, but will be contracted with FAX separately from this solicitation. The selected CBO outreach consultant will work collaboratively with the project team, the art advisor, and selected artists.
